HB 15-B: Health Care

GENERAL BILL by Farkas ; (CO-INTRODUCERS) Harrell

Health Care; transfers to Health Dept. powers, duties, functions, & assets that relate to consumer complaint services, investigations, & prosecutorial services performed by AHCA under contract with DOH; deletes provisions authorizing DOH to enter into such contracts with agency, to conform; revises procedures & timeframes for formal hearings of health care practitioner disciplinary cases, etc. Amends 20.43, 456.073,.076; repeals 456.047.

Effective Date: 01/01/2002
Last Action: 10/30/2001 House - Introduced -HJ 00045; Died, reference deferred
